摘要
For more than 30 years, there have been attempts to explain the Blazhko effect in RR Lyrae stars with the presence of strong magnetic fields (Mestel 1975, Cousins 1983, Shibahashi & Takata 1995, Shibahashi 2000). These so-called magnetic models are counted among the most promising explanations for the century-old puzzle of the Blazhko effect. The measurements of magnetic fields in RR Lyrae stars, however, have for a long time been sparse and contradictory. In December 2008 we devoted an observing campaign to the measurement of magnetic fields of a sample of bright RR Lyrae pulsators using the SemPol instrument at the 3.9m Anglo-Australian Telescope. Preliminary results and challenges of this campaign are presented in this paper.
